Insulate and Soundproof
Another effective strategy for reducing noise from dust collection systems is to insulate and soundproof the areas where these systems are installed. Utilize sound-absorbing materials such as acoustic panels, blankets, or curtains to create a barrier between the noise source and the workspace. Additionally, consider enclosing the dust collection system within a soundproof enclosure, specially designed for industrial applications. This can significantly reduce noise levels while maintaining accessibility for maintenance.
Optimize Ductwork Design
The design of the ductwork in your dust collection system plays a significant role in noise reduction. Inefficient or poorly designed ducts can create turbulence, increasing noise levels. Consult with dust collector cartridge filters manufacturers who can provide guidance on optimizing ductwork design for noise reduction. Properly sized and configured ducts can minimize airflow disturbances, resulting in a quieter operation.
Invest in Noise-Reducing Accessories
To further reduce noise, consider investing in noise-reducing accessories offered by dust collector filter cartridge manufacturers. These accessories may include silencers, mufflers, or vibration isolators that can be integrated into your dust collection system. Silencers and mufflers are designed to reduce air and noise turbulence, while vibration isolators can minimize the transmission of vibrations that contribute to noise.
